Neurosignals is a peer-reviewed english-language open-access journal published by Cell Physiol Biochem Press GmbH & Co KG in Germany, operating under an open-access model since 2013. The journal covers Internal medicine: Neurosciences. Biological psychiatry. Neuropsychiatry: Neurology. Diseases of the nervous system and Physiology: Neurophysiology and neuropsychology.
Authors are required to pay an article processing charge to publish in Neurosignals; refer to the journal's APC page for the current rate. Articles are released under the CC BY-NC-ND license (see other journals using this license).
